New kit could make dental recovery less scary and more successful
NCT ID NCT07191132
Summary
This study tested if a special education kit could help people better understand and follow care instructions after a tooth extraction, and also reduce their anxiety. Researchers compared 208 adults who got either standard verbal instructions or those same instructions plus a kit with a video, flashcards, and a brochure. They checked if the kit improved patients' knowledge, their follow-through on care, and their anxiety levels one week later.
